C++
文章平均质量分 70
yxz_23
昨天历史,今天开始,明天谁都不好使
展开
-
2048游戏C++制作
(1)实现游戏规则(2)使用图形函数生成界面等。(3)用文件存储用户的进度。(4)用户开始新游戏时,先检测是否有历史记录,有的话可以继续未完成的游戏,也可以重新开始。(5)实现用户排名功能,要求能够将排名信息进行保存,存至文件永久保存。(6)当新用户的成绩需要插入排名列表时,要能够修改原列表信息;如果是同一用户需要更新成绩,则覆盖原成绩。(7)插入、修改、删除排名信息等要求使用链表实现。原创 2023-12-30 10:59:03 · 1212 阅读 · 1 评论 -
数据结构哈夫曼
设计一套Huffman编码,使得上述正文的编码最短,并且计算它的带 权路径长度。用数据结构哈夫曼的知识点 然后那段字母是可以自己任意输入的 程序统计字母出现的次数 设计出最短的编码并计算带权路径长度。该程序首先统计字符集A、B、C、D在正文中出现的次数,然后通过创建Nodes并从小到大排序来构建Huffman编码树。接下来,使用前序遍历生成每个字符的编码,并计算总共的比特数,即带权路径长度。其中,A使用了11个比特,B使用了2个比特,C使用了2个比特,D使用了10个比特。在这里,我们以比特数作为度量单位。原创 2023-12-23 20:30:22 · 615 阅读 · 0 评论 -
学生成绩管理系统设计
原创 2023-12-23 19:27:13 · 1039 阅读 · 0 评论